MyBatis中的collection特性可用于處理一對多的關系,其中一個對象包含多個子對象的集合。以下是MyBatis中collection特性的一些特點: 1. 映射關系:可以通過collect...
是的,MyBatis Demo 支持注解方式。在 MyBatis 中可以使用注解來配置 SQL 語句和映射關系,可以讓代碼更加簡潔和易讀。常用的注解有@Select、@Insert、@Update、@...
在MyBatis中處理一對多關系通常有兩種方式:嵌套查詢和嵌套結果。 1. 嵌套查詢:在這種方式下,我們在mapper配置文件中使用嵌套查詢來獲取一對多關系的數據。我們首先查詢父對象的數據,然后在查...
在大數據場景下,MyBatis Demo 可以表現出較好的性能和穩定性。由于 MyBatis 是一個輕量級的持久層框架,它的底層實現是基于 JDBC 的,可以很好地支持大數據量的查詢和操作。 MyB...
MyBatis提供了兩種緩存機制,分別是一級緩存(Local Cache)和二級緩存(Global Cache)。一級緩存是指在同一個SqlSession中查詢到的數據會被緩存起來,當再次執行相同的查...
在 MyBatis 中實現高效分頁的方法如下: 1. 使用 LIMIT 和 OFFSET 進行分頁:在 SQL 查詢語句中使用 LIMIT 和 OFFSET 關鍵字來限制返回的結果集的數量和偏移量,...
是的,MyBatis Demo 支持動態SQL。動態SQL是一種在SQL語句中根據條件進行動態拼接的功能,可以根據不同的條件來構建不同的SQL語句,提高查詢靈活性和可復用性。在MyBatis Demo...
MyBatis Demo是一個用來演示MyBatis框架功能的示例項目,通常會包含基本的CRUD操作以及一些簡單的查詢操作。雖然MyBatis Demo主要用于展示基本功能,但是在實際開發中也可以應用...
是的,MyBatis Demo 支持批量操作。在 MyBatis 中,可以通過使用批量操作的方式來一次性執行多個 SQL 語句,提高數據庫操作的效率。可以使用批量插入、更新和刪除等操作,通過傳入一個包...
MyBatis 是一個優秀的持久層框架,但是在使用過程中可能會遇到性能問題。下面是一些優化性能的方法: 1. 使用二級緩存:MyBatis 提供了二級緩存來緩存查詢結果,減少數據庫訪問次數。可以在 ...